Precaution: nf (word coming from the Latin praecautio, from praecavere “beware”).
The word “precaution” has several meanings:
1. Provision made to avoid harm or mitigate its effect (guarantee, measure, prevention, protection).
Precautions against diseases.
It would be an excellent, a wise precaution to have yourself vaccinated; to reserve your seats.
Take precautions (take precautions; walk on eggshells).
Surround yourself with precautions.
